Kate purchased a car for $23,000. It will depreciate by a rate of 12% a year. What is the value of the car in 4 years. *
The formula for Depreciation rate =
y = a(1 - r) ^t
Where
y = Value of the car after t years
a = Initial value of the car = $23,000
t= time in years = 4 years
r = Depreciation rate = 12% = 0.12)
y = $23000 (1 - 0.12)⁴
y = $13792.99328
Approximately = $13,793:

We are to proffer the appropriate unit of measurement for each scenario given below :
a. My foot is 21 inches long. (unit for measuring length which are usually small such a a person's foot)
b. My large aquarium holds 55 gallons of water. (volume measurement of liquid in a large container)
c. My dad drives 27 kilometers to work each day. (distance measurement which are moderately long)
d. I just bought 12 yards of carpet to cover my family room floor. (length measurement used for materials such as cloth, carpet, rugs e.t.c).
